    If anyone has a serious interest in this topic, the whole area is covered in the most recent biography of Eva Braun, 'The Lost Life Of Eva Braun' by Angela Lambert ( Century, London, 2006 ).

    The author uses numerous sources including relatives of Braun, family letters, etc. It really seems clear that the wilder stories concerning Hitler's sexuality were figments of propaganda. It's almost certain that he had a sexual affair with his niece Geli Raubal which led to her suicide, and Eva Braun fitted the Hitler-ideal of acquiescent womanhood.

    He certainly never wished to procreate and made this clear to his inner circle ; this was most likely due to his awareness of insanity in his Mother's family.
